MUMMY'S BOY

MUMMY'S BOY

I have been with you every step of the way
Carried you about until today
You have been snugly and safe in my tummy
Today you are born and I'm a happy mummy

Little child of mine what joy you will bring
Treated like royalty just like a king
Fun times ahead and walks in the park
I will always be here if you're frightened of the dark

I only wish your daddy could now see you 
Your tuft of blond hair and your eyes of blue
I will name you Bobby after your dad 
That would have made him proud and glad
